Answer

Orlando, Florida, has a population of approximately 310,000 people as of the most recent estimates in 2023. This makes it one of the largest cities in the state and a major urban center in central Florida.

Orlando is known for its significant growth over the past few decades, driven largely by its tourism industry, including world-famous attractions like Walt Disney World and Universal Studios. The city serves as a hub for business, culture, and education in the region. The metropolitan area surrounding Orlando is even larger, with over 2.5 million residents, reflecting its role as a key economic and population center in Florida.

Key Points:
- Orlando city population: ~310,000 (2023 estimate)
- Part of a larger metro area with 2.5+ million people
- Growth fueled by tourism, business, and education sectors
